I purchased a SanDisk cruzer mini 1.0 GB
and it has been working fine. last week i downloaded some files off it onto a laptop. when it was finished i tried to download some files from the main computer onto the flashdrive. when i insert it into the usb port and try to look at it, it tells me "the disk in drive I is not formatted, do you wish to format it now. if i say yes, it says windows was unable to complete the format. i have tried it on more than one computer with the same result. do flashdrives just randomly go bad? thanks.

First, make sure you are formating it as FAT16. Do not use FAT32 or NTFS. If that still doesn't work, try using the quick format check box. I had an external USB drive that would give me the same error when I tried a full format but worked just fine with quick format.
thanks for responding. the format options under file system are FAT, but no other options available. I did try the quick format also, and got the same message that "windows was unable to complete the format". any other suggestions?
Try right clicking on My Computer, Select Manage, Under Computer Management then select Disk Management. Choose your 1 gig drive, Delete the partition and make a new one again then format it as FAT.
